Output f21b77262035b8cabb945095047dc96f5cbe49d33a5a3c4068b0778fa2f3c588:12

value
2075000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 900974ce8df5412bca5af8ee6ca934ec47d4b828 OP_EQUAL
address
3EpcZCcHwCT3k38yDLn2DDLUqVArNmSW3i
transaction
f21b77262035b8cabb945095047dc96f5cbe49d33a5a3c4068b0778fa2f3c588
spent
true